Ok, my 558-307 harness arrived. Problem... I don't have a J1B connector plug in my main harness or the terminated wires? Am I missing something? Do I need to buy another harness or something? Does this run through the I/O bare leads? I have harnesses 558-504, 558-307 do I need to wire in a 558-400 somewhere?

Got it. P1B has empty pins in the connector that plugs into the ECU. That needs to be pinned to the 558-307 harness. J1B is also P1B

I suggest buying a good metripack ratcheting tool. It will save you lots of frustrations.
Also not sure if you knew but to pin those connecrots you need to push in the white slit on the ECU connector otherwise you`ll spend 30 minutes trying to push it in without success and almost throwing the ECU across the room and going back to carbs

Originally Posted by ICDEDPPL

Go coil per plug.
Better hotter spark, you can control individual timing on each coil if you wanted to .. I run a dwell map based on rpm... no need to fire those coils on full blast at idle..helps em live longer.
Ok, how/where did you mount the coils? I see on the underside of the engine. Did you use the exhaust bolts?

Jason, My son found a oem app for regular bbc valve covers with coil mounts, Ive used stock cast aluminum factory valve covers with drippers ground out, stop tabs ground off around perimeter with extra thick rubber/steel bonded gaskets on them, they clear all manifolds and every kind of rocker arm, shaft rocker etc except stud girdles. I bought a set of used 496 valve covers with coils mounted on them, extremely shallow, wouldn't clear anything in a million years BUT as long as these other ones clear manifolds/headers with coils on them , they may be a nice option for you. 496 valve covers will work if you get the spacers and 2 gaskets.they clear after market rocker arms.spacers were pricey though.
